Rosberg braced for tough race after engine change

Mercedes AMG Petronas Mercedes driver Nico Rosberg is wary that he faces a 'tough' Italian Grand Prix after qualifying behind team-mate Lewis Hamilton and both Ferrari drivers at Monza. Mercedes detected a problem with Rosberg's upgraded power unit prior to qualifying and the outfit was forced to re-install an old unit, which has already completed six races. With Rosberg using an old non-upgraded specification engine, he could manage only fourth place and isn't confident that matters will improve in the race.
